A former Premier League and Aberdeen footballer has been captured launching the belongings of his "cheating ex" on social media.

In a clip shared with his thousands of followers, Halford can be seen hurling a number of items such as several branded shoe boxes, out of a window in his house. Halford came through the ranks at Colchester, where he played at every level in the EFL, but he was snapped up by Reading and given a taste of Premier League football back in January 2007.
